Semiconductors high commutation Product specification GENERAL DESCRIPTION QUICK REFERENCE DATA Glass passivated high commutation SYMBOL PARAMETER MAX. MAX. MAX. UNIT triacs in a plastic envelope intended for use in circuits where high static and BTA26 5B 6B 8B dynamic dv/dt and high di/dt can V DRM Repetitive peak offstate 5 6 8 V occur. These devices will commutate voltages the full rated rms current at the I T(RMS) RMS onstate current 6 6 6 A maximum rated junction temperature, I TSM Nonrepetitive peak onstate 4 4 4 A without the aid of a snubber. current PINNING TO22AB PIN CONFIGURATION SYMBOL PIN DESCRIPTION main terminal 2 main terminal 2 tab T2 T 3 gate tab main terminal 2 23 G LIMITING VALUES Limiting values in accordance with the Absolute Maximum System (IEC 34). Limiting values Stress above one or more limiting values (as defined in the Absolute Maximum Ratings System of IEC 634) will cause permanent damage to the device. Limiting values are stress ratings only and (proper) operation of the device at these or any other conditions above those given in the Recommended operating conditions section (if present) or the Characteristics sections of this document is not warranted. Constant or repeated exposure to limiting values will permanently and irreversibly affect the quality and reliability of the device.
